Output 4ba32bb166eb5e3d1f8ebd1dc128c2813d74a62a2d8134d48385d2eec9d0cb74:0

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5c50f2abf04121d354453cf8d232fea499374d7 OP_EQUAL
address
3JG8JBUqxuVv7RDdGa7hGDLCmSPasP5e7R
transaction
4ba32bb166eb5e3d1f8ebd1dc128c2813d74a62a2d8134d48385d2eec9d0cb74
confirmations
4267
spent
true